Codified Ordinances of the City of Springfield, Ohio
 
Chapter 101 - Codified Ordinances


101.02   GENERAL DEFINITIONS

As used in the Codified Ordinances, unless another definition is provided or the context otherwise requires:

(a) "And" may be read "or", and "or" may be read "and", if the sense requires it.
(ORC 1.02(F))

(b) "Another" when used to designate the owner of property which is the subject of an offense, includes not only natural persons but also every other owner of property.
(ORC 1.02(B))

(c) "Bond" includes an undertaking and "undertaking" includes a bond.
(ORC 1.02 (D), (E))

(d) "Commission" means the legislative authority of the City of Springfield, Ohio.

(e) "County" means Clark County, Ohio.

(f) "Keeper" or "proprietor" includes all persons, whether acting by themselves or as a servant, agent or employee.

(g) "Land" or "real estate" includes rights and easements of an incorporeal nature.
(ORC 701.01 (F))

(h) "Municipality" or "City" means the City of Springfield, Ohio.

(i) "Oath" includes affirmation and "swear" includes affirm.
(ORC 1.59(B))

(j) "Owner", when applied to property, includes any part owner, joint owner or tenant in common of the whole or part of such property.

(k) "Person" includes an individual, corporation, business trust, estate, trust, partnership and association. (ORC 1.59(C))

(l) "Premises", as applied to property, includes land and buildings.

(m) "Property" means real and personal property. (ORC 1.59(E))
"Personal property" includes all property except real.
"Real property" includes lands, tenements, and hereditaments.

(n) "Public authority" includes boards of education; the Municipal, County, State or Federal government, its officers or an agency thereof; or any duly authorized public official.

(o) "Public place" includes any street, sidewalk, park, cemetery, school yard, body of water or watercourse, public conveyance, or any other place for the sale of merchandise, public accomodation or amusement.

(p) "Registered mail" includes certified mail and "certified mail" includes registered mail.
(ORC 1.02(G))

(q) "Rule" includes regulation. (ORC 1.59(F))

(r) "Sidewalk" means that portion of the street between the curb line and the adjacent property line intended for the use of pedestrians.

(s) "This State" or "the State" means the State of Ohio.
(ORC 1.59(G))

(t) "Street" includes alleys, avenues, boulevards, lanes, roads, highways, viaducts and all other public thoroughfares within the Municipality.

(u) "Tenant" or "occupant", as applied to premesis, includes any person holding a written or oral lease, or who actually occupies the whole or any part of such premesis, alone or with others.

(v) "Whoever" includes all persons, natural and artificial; partners; principals, agents and employees; and all officials, public or private.
(ORC 1.02(A))

(w) "Written" or "in writing" includes any representation of words, letters, symbols or figures. This provision does not affect any law relating to signatures.
(ORC 1.59(J))
